Tire machine bed endurance tester explosion-proof device
By combining the design of support, drive, shock absorption and detection mechanisms, and integrating three-dimensional laser scanning and a control unit, the problem of low detection sensitivity of tire machine tool durability testing machine is solved, and accurate monitoring and safety early warning of tire explosion threshold value are realized.

Technical Field
[0001] This application relates to the field of tire testing equipment technology, and in particular to an explosion-proof device for a tire machine tool durability testing machine. Background Technology
[0002] Tire performance and durability testing machines are used to detect abnormal deformations of tires during operation, such as local bulges, thereby identifying weak points in the tire and enabling performance enhancement of the corresponding parts of the tire.
[0003] Currently, tire machine tool performance durability testing machines in related technologies typically use metal wires surrounding the tire. The tire deformation is detected by observing the contact between the deformed tire and the metal wires.
[0004] However, the detection method of tire contact with metal wires has low sensitivity and is prone to situations where tire deformation is not detected in time, and the tire has already run to the point of bursting. It cannot reliably detect the tire and determine the weak point, and it also affects the safety of the test. Furthermore, a tire that has burst will also affect the accuracy of metal wire detection, and it is also difficult to determine the critical value of tire bursting.
[0005] The aforementioned technologies suffer from drawbacks such as low tire detection sensitivity and difficulty in determining the burst threshold. Utility Model Content
[0006] To address the issues of low tire testing sensitivity and difficulty in determining the burst threshold, this application provides an explosion-proof device for a tire machine tool durability testing machine.

[0045] like Figure 1 , Figure 2 and Figure 3 As shown in the embodiment of this application, an explosion-proof device for a tire machine tool durability testing machine (hereinafter referred to as the "device") is disclosed. The device includes a support mechanism 1, a drive mechanism 2, a shock absorption mechanism 3, and a detection mechanism 4.
[0046] The support mechanism 1 includes a support frame 11 and a support shaft 12. The support shaft 12 is mounted on the support frame 11 and is used to support the tire 100, allowing the tire 100 to rotate around its own axis. The support mechanism 1 provides a stable mounting foundation for the tire 100, ensuring the stability of the tire 100 during the test. The drive mechanism 2 is located on the first side of the axis between the support mechanism 1 and the tire 100. The drive mechanism 2 is used to drive the wheel 23 of the tire 100 to rotate, simulating the operating state of the tire 100 under actual working conditions. The shock absorption mechanism 3 is located on the side of the support shaft 12 away from the drive mechanism 2, that is, on the second side of the axis between the support mechanism 1 and the tire 100. The shock absorption mechanism 3 can absorb and buffer the vibration generated by the tire 100 during the durability test, reducing the risk of equipment damage.
[0047] like Figure 1 , Figure 2 and Figure 3 As shown, the detection mechanism 4 is mounted on the shock absorption mechanism 3. The detection mechanism 4 includes a detection element 41 and a terminal 42. The detection element 41 is located on the second side of the support mechanism 1. The detection element 41 is used to scan the shape of the tire 100. The detection element 41 is spaced apart from the tire 100 to reduce the impact of a tire blowout on the detection element 41. The terminal 42 is located on the side of the detection element 41 away from the support shaft 12. The terminal 42 is electrically connected to the detection element 41 and is used to receive the scanned images from the detection element 41 to determine the critical value for tire 100 to explode. The detection mechanism 4 scans the shape of the tire 100 in real time through the detection element 41, and the terminal 42 receives the scanned images of the tire 100 at different time points during its operation to determine the critical value for tire 100 to explode, thereby achieving accurate monitoring and evaluation of the durability performance of the tire 100.
[0048] like Figure 1 , Figure 2 and Figure 3 As shown, optionally, the drive mechanism 2 includes a drive motor 21, a drive shaft 22, and a drive wheel 23. The drive motor 21 is located on the first side of the support mechanism 1, and the drive shaft 22 is connected to the drive motor 21 to stably provide power and ensure the reliability of the tire 100's rotation. The drive wheel 23 is located on the drive shaft 22, and the drive motor 21 drives the drive wheel 23 to rotate through the drive shaft 22. The tread of the drive wheel 23 is in contact with the tread of the tire 100, which can effectively transmit power and drive the tire 100 to rotate, improving the accuracy of the test data. The overall structure is reasonably designed, and the components work together to ensure the stable rotation of the tire 100 during the test, providing a reliable basis for testing the performance of the tire 100.
[0049] like Figure 1 , Figure 2 and Figure 3 As shown, optionally, the inspection component 41 is a three-dimensional laser scanner. Using a three-dimensional laser scanner as the inspection component 41 allows for the accurate acquisition of the tire 100's shape data, improving the accuracy of the scanned image and thus providing a reliable basis for subsequent determination of the explosion threshold. Simultaneously, the use of a three-dimensional laser scanner significantly improves inspection efficiency and accuracy, effectively reducing human error.
[0050] like Figure 1 , Figure 2 and Figure 3As shown, optionally, the testing mechanism 4 includes a reference unit 43, which is the normal cross-sectional outline of the tire. The reference unit 43 is used to compare the tire 100 with the real-time scanned image of the test piece 41. By using the normal cross-sectional outline of the tire 100 as a reference standard, comparison with the scanned image of the test piece 41 can be achieved. This helps to accurately and intuitively judge abnormal deformations such as local bulges of the tire 100 during the durability test, providing a reliable basis for determining the explosion threshold of the tire 100 and improving the accuracy and safety of the test.
[0051] like Figure 1 , Figure 2 and Figure 3 As shown, optionally, the comparison unit 43 is provided with a plurality of scale lines 431, which are distributed circumferentially along the normal cross-sectional outline of the tire 100, to achieve precise division and quantification of the normal cross-sectional outline of the tire 100. The scale lines 431 can be labeled with numbers to accurately and clearly determine the location of any abnormal protrusion. This design improves detection accuracy, ensures more reliable comparison results between the scanned image and the normal outline, and thus improves the accuracy of identifying weak points.
[0052] Optionally, several comparison units 43 are provided, with the same shape and increasing size to form similar graphics. Using several comparison units 43 with the same shape and increasing size provides a more accurate comparison benchmark, helping to compare the scanned images of the test piece 41 at different times of the tire 100 with the corresponding comparison units 43 according to size, thereby more accurately determining the degree of local abnormal bulge deformation of the tire 100 and improving the accuracy of identifying weak points. In this embodiment, the comparison unit 43 can be a graphic module located within the terminal 42 for comparison by the terminal 42; in other embodiments, the comparison unit 43 can also be a graphic drawn on a transparent plate, which the terminal 42 scans with another scanner to achieve comparison with the test results. The appropriate method can be selected according to the actual situation.
[0053] like Figure 1 , Figure 2 and Figure 3 As shown, optionally, the shock absorption mechanism 3 includes a bracket 31 and a shock absorption pad 32. The detection mechanism 4 is mounted on the bracket 31, and the bracket 31 is mounted on the shock absorption pad 32. The shock absorption mechanism 3 can effectively reduce the impact of the impact force generated when the tire 100 explodes on the detection mechanism 4, reducing the risk of damage to the detection mechanism 4. The bracket 31 supports the detection mechanism 4, and the shock absorption pad 32 absorbs and disperses the vibration energy generated by the explosion, ensuring the stability and safety of the detection mechanism 4.
[0054] Optionally, the support 31 is provided with a receiving groove 33, and the detection mechanism 4 is disposed in the receiving groove 33, so that the legs of the detection mechanism 4 abut against the side wall of the receiving groove 33, which can improve the stability of the detection mechanism 4 and reduce the risk of the detection mechanism 4 tipping over due to explosive impact. Optionally, the side wall of the receiving groove 33 is provided with a through hole 331, which can effectively reduce the pressure accumulation in the receiving groove 33, reduce the risk of overall movement due to explosive impact, further improve the stability of the detection mechanism 4, and improve the detection accuracy.
[0055] like Figure 1 , Figure 2 and Figure 3 As shown, optionally, the device also includes an alarm mechanism 5, which is electrically connected to the detection mechanism 4. The alarm mechanism 5 is used to sound an alarm when there is a difference between the scanned image of the test piece 41 and the shape of the control unit 43, so as to promptly detect local bulge deformation of the tire 100, effectively prevent potential explosion risks, and ensure the safety of the test process. The terminal 42 can be a PLC, which can receive the detection results of the test piece 41 and compare the detection results with the control unit 43 with the closest size to determine whether the tire 100 has a local abnormal bulge. Under normal circumstances, the detection result image of the tire 100 is as follows: Figure 4 As shown, if the surface is uniform and there are no bulges, chips, or other surface damage, the tire is 100% normal. If local bulges occur, such as... Figure 5 As shown, the shadow on the outer periphery of tire 100 in the figure represents a localized protrusion. At this point, after comparison between terminal 42 and control unit 43, the alarm mechanism 5 will be activated. Terminal 42 can also record the detection results of tire 100 before a blowout, so as to obtain the tire 100's shape data at the explosion threshold through the last image. The alarm mechanism 5 can be an audible and visual alarm to promptly alert the operator.
[0056] During testing, a detection-sensing light layer, i.e., a sensor layer detectable by laser or other means, can be set around the outer periphery of the tire 100 being tested. This allows for the detection of the tire 100's outline when scanning its surface, enabling real-time monitoring of changes and timely detection of abnormal deformation. Compared to related technologies where physical detection devices require close proximity to the tire 100 for effective detection, and where tire 100 damage and bursting can cause deformation of the detection object, this device, with its remote detection capability, will not be damaged even if the tire 100 bursts, thus improving reliability. The device can immediately detect even slight bulging of the tire 100, issuing a timely warning and automatically shutting down. Early detection of weak points in the tire 100 facilitates accurate determination of the cause of damage. Under high-speed, high-pressure operating conditions, the device can automatically activate its alarm and shutdown protection mechanism to prevent explosions and ensure operator safety. Even under prolonged operation and periods of increased load, the device maintains stable operation, extending its service life.
